Explanation:

We intend to purchase a proton-transfer-reaction mass spectrometer specially suitable for analysis of gaseous ammonia and polar semi-volatile compounds with high sensitivity and high time resolution. The purpose is to measure fluxes and concentrations of ammonia and organic compounds, which have a tendency to adversely adsorb to surfaces in the equipment. In order to overcome this challenge, the instrument must be equipped with a specially designed high-temperature inlet that can reach at least 180 degrees C and with insignificant surface adsorption of ammonia and polar organic compounds. Special consideration must be given to the material selection of the ion source in order to achieve this. The instrument must be applicable for eddy-covariance flux measurements of ammonia thanks to the design of the inlet. The mass filter must be of the Time-of-flight type in order to enable high frequency measurements without compromising the mass scale range. In order to measure lower concentrations than typically used instruments of this kind, the instrument must be equipped with an ion focusing unit between the ion source and the mass filter/detection unit. The instrument must be equipped with alternative ionization options in order to enable ionization by positively charged oxygen and nitric oxide.
